On Thursday, May 7, Mitch recorded his featured guest spot for a future episode The Simpsons. As you might imagine, it will be a spoof on one of Mitch’s well-known works… Air date to be determined, but we’ll let you know when to set your DVRs (plan for autumn).

It was a special day at the 20th Century Fox Studios, as the United States Postal Service officially unveiled the designs for the 44-cent first-class mail stamps immortalizing The Simpsons. Designed by the show’s creator and executive producer Matt Groening, the stamps will also commemorate the longest-running comedy’s 20th anniversary this year. Mitch was a guest at the ceremony.
